Swords of Legends Name Reservation

Name Reservation

The long awaited news for Name Reservation is finally here.

Pre-Download GF Client: July 1st (10 AM CEST)
Pre-Download Steam: June 30th (7 PM CEST)
Name reservation: Between July 2nd (2 PM CEST) and July 5th

Pre-Download

Steam Users

Steam Users are able to “set” the client to the Beta client and patch upon that if they don’t want to re-download 80GB+ of content.

Otherwise, a full redownload is required.

Game Forge Users

Gameforge users simply need to update their existing client to the latest version.

Name Reservation Limitations

  • Player Names must be between 2 and 20 characters.
  • Player Names only contain the following
    • Both upper and lower case letters (A-Z)
    • Numbers (0-9)
    • Special Character full stop (.)
    • Special Character hyphen (-)
    • Special Character underscore (_)
    • Diacritical from A, E, I, O and U
    • Diacritical marks can include grave accents (`), acute accents (´), circumflexes (^) and umlauts (¨)
    • Cedillas (ç/Ç)
  • Uppercase and Lowercase letters is not unique, example – the name SOLO is considered to be identical to Solo.

Name Reservation FAQ

How many characters can I reserve a name for?

6 per region, for a maximum of 12 characters.

Can we use spaces in our name?

No

Can I delete my character if I don’t like the look of it, and remake it during the Name reservation period with the same name?

Yes, if the name has not been taken by another player you are able to recreate your character during the period. Deletion of characters are instant, the names are freed upon deletion.

Can I delete my character that I reserved a name for on launch if I decide I dislike the name?

Yes, you will be able to delete your character you reserved a name on at launch. However, it is worth noting that this will then free up the name for other players to use
